Sorry, this doesn’t make sense to me. Given the selection sample of most popular movies, why should we expect the rating distribution to be normal? The popularity of a movie often correlates with its production budget. You could also argue that it correlates to a kind of conservative homogeneity when it comes to casting and script. What’s the reason to believe that this selection (regardless of sample size) would have an even distribution of quality?
